PRINCE2 (Projects in Controlled Environments) was launched in 1996 to provide structured project management guidance for all types of projects, and is widely recognised by the UK government as well as throughout the private sector both in the UK and internationally. The revised edition of this book provides a concise and practical guide to the PRINCE2 method, in order to manage effectively a project from inception, through planning and control, to its final completion. It considers how quality requirements of the project are defined, monitored and controlled, and includes a range of sample forms and extra checklists.

PRINCE2 (Projects In Controlled Environments) is the new standard project management method for government IT departments & is increasingly being used by both public & private sector companies. This book offers an overview of its methodology.
